Design & Construct
- Signature Pixel design language
- Sturdy glass and aluminium construct
- IP68 water and dirt resistance
Gone are the times when Pixel homeowners needed to put up with a cheap-looking cellphone. The Pixel 10 Professional XL is a murals, combining traditional design language with a standout digital camera module.
The latter continues to divide opinion, however I’m a fan. The pill-shaped design is immediately recognisable and particular person, with out trying obnoxious or dominating the again of the machine. And should you apply one in all Google’s official circumstances, you possibly can remove the results of the digital camera bump.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
I’d suggest most individuals apply a case for grip – the ten Professional XL feels slippery within the palms in any other case. Nonetheless, I recognise that it’s simple to say that after I’m testing the fairly boring Obsidian mannequin, which is actually a darkish gray.
The cellphone can be obtainable in Moonstone (mild gray), Jade (mild inexperienced) and Porcelain (off-white). In case you go for one of many latter two, you won’t need to cowl it up. A matt coating on the again of the machine avoids seen fingerprint smudges except mild is shining immediately on it.
The Pixel 10 Professional XL is a murals, combining traditional design language with a standout digital camera module
If grip is somewhat missing when going case-free, sturdiness actually isn’t. The glass on each the back and front of the cellphone is Gorilla Glass Victus 2, which is particularly designed to guard towards falls onto exhausting surfaces.
I inadvertently examined this after I dropped the ten Professional XL face down onto a wood ground from about 1m excessive. I picked it up fearing the worst, however the cellphone was completely unscathed. That’s spectacular.
One other key sturdiness metric is the IP68 score, which confirms that the machine is proof against submersion in as much as 1.5m of contemporary water for as much as half-hour and is protected towards all mud particles. It’s nothing new for flagship units, however nonetheless necessary to say.
The reflective aluminium body feels simply as sturdy. That’s the place you’ll discover the clicky energy and quantity controls, plus a USB-C port and audio system on the backside. The SIM tray has moved to the highest of the cellphone, however I doubt anybody will care.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
Nonetheless, there’s little doubt that the selection of those premium supplies contributes to its general weight. At 232g, the Pixel 10 Professional XL is considerably heavier than the 221g Pixel 9 Professional XL, and one of many heaviest non-folding telephones you could purchase.
Alongside dimensions of 162.8 x 76.6 x 8.5 mm (equivalent to the 9 Professional XL), be sure you’re proud of an enormous, cumbersome machine earlier than buying. I’ve fairly massive palms and may make use of the sizeable pockets on most males’s trousers and shorts, so it’s not an enormous situation for me.
Display & Audio system
- 6.8-inch, 120Hz OLED show
- Even higher peak brightness
- Punchy stereo audio system
Google hasn’t made any important modifications to the show on the Pixel 10 Professional XL, nevertheless it didn’t have to. Final 12 months’s 9 Professional XL already had one of many best screens on any smartphone, and the identical will be mentioned for its successor.
The one improve is in its brightness, which now peaks at a powerful 3300 nits. A extra related determine is the one I recorded at 100% – 948 nits – which makes for wonderful out of doors visibility, even in direct daylight.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
Elsewhere, it’s the identical 6.8-inch OLED panel, which seems gorgeous in just about any situation. The wealthy, vibrant colors and deep blacks we’ve come to affiliate with OLEDs are very a lot obvious right here, making the ten Professional XL very best for scrolling social media or watching movies.
The show can be LTPO, that means it will probably routinely regulate between 1- and 120Hz refresh charges, relying on what you’re doing. This ensures you get the slick, responsive advantages of 120Hz with out the unfavourable influence on battery life.
The FHD+ (1344 x 2992) decision is nothing particular, however element and readability are each wonderful. It won’t be the very best show on any cellphone – that award most likely goes to the Galaxy S25 Extremely – however the Pixel 10 Professional XL’s display excels in all of the areas that matter.
As common, you’ll discover a fingerprint sensor throughout the show. That is an ultrasonic scanner, which is taken into account superior to the optical model discovered on most telephones, and it exhibits. Regardless of solely enrolling one fingerprint briefly throughout setup (a easy course of), it was impressively quick and dependable.
The Pixel 10 Professional XL’s display excels in all of the areas that matter
Nonetheless, I nonetheless want the 3D face unlock in most conditions. It’s much more seamless and safe sufficient for use for authenticating funds and logging into apps.
Elsewhere, the Pixel 10 Professional XL’s speaker high quality is properly above common. Like most flagships, it has a stereo setup, however utilises two grilles on the backside of the machine, plus the earpiece. The result’s an impressively full-bodied sound that delivers wealthy vocals and detailed soundscapes, even when the bass is somewhat sub-par. Readability can be sturdy, till you push the quantity up near most, the place some distortion is audible.
As common, join a speaker or headphones should you’re severe about high-quality audio, however the built-in audio system on the Pixel 10 Professional XL are a strong different for informal use.
Specs & Efficiency
- Google Tensor G5 chipset
- 16GB RAM on all fashions
- Storage now begins at 256GB
All 4 of the Pixel 10 telephones have been outfitted with Google’s new Tensor G5 chipset. It’s a extra important improve from the Tensor G4 than the identify suggests, with Google transferring manufacturing from Samsung to TSMC and upgrading to a 3nm course of.
However does it yield a serious efficiency enhance on the Pixel 10 Professional XL? Completely not. I’ve used the Pixel 9 Professional XL for round 5 months in whole, and I can’t spot a distinction between the 2.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
Nonetheless, that’s not a criticism of the brand new cellphone. Efficiency was already so sturdy that these minor beneficial properties had been at all times unlikely to have a serious influence. The Pixel 10 Professional XL is a powerhouse of a cellphone, dealing with the complexities of heavy utilization days with out breaking a sweat.
I’m speaking internet looking (with a whole bunch of open tabs – oops), WhatsApp messages, Gmail, YouTube movies and a variety of pictures, together with rapidly switching between them. Apart from a number of hesitations, which I believe had been software program bugs fairly than efficiency limitations, the Pixel 10 Professional XL was a stellar performer.
Gameplay was clean and responsive, with no noticeable dropped frames
As you would possibly anticipate, this extends to cellular gaming. I examined the cellphone on among the Play Retailer’s most demanding video games, together with Name of Responsibility: Cellular, Genshin Affect and Actual Racing 3. Gameplay was clean and responsive, with no noticeable dropped frames. And whereas the again of the cellphone turned heat to the contact after a couple of minutes, it didn’t negatively influence my expertise in any method.
In relation to storage, Google has ditched the most cost effective 128GB mannequin. This is sensible in 2025, though it does give the Pixel 10 Professional XL a better beginning value than its predecessor. You may select between 256GB, 512GB and 1TB, however be sure you get sufficient, as there’s no assist for expandable storage.
Disappointingly, a twin bodily SIM slot can be lacking, although the rise of eSIM makes this much less of a problem.

Cameras
- 50Mp predominant, 48Mp telephoto, 48Mp ultrawide, 42Mp selfie
- Similar digital camera {hardware} to Pixel 9 Professional XL
- New Digital camera Coach and Tremendous Res Zoom options
On the face of it, the Pixel 10 Professional XL’s cameras are unchanged from its predecessor.
The {hardware} is the very same, with a 50Mp predominant lens supported by a 48Mp 5x telephoto and 48Mp ultrawide on the again. On the entrance, a 42Mp selfie digital camera additionally stays.
Nonetheless, Google has been working exhausting on the software program aspect, introducing a number of new options that make the Pixel 10 Professional XL digital camera expertise really feel contemporary and new.
However let’s begin with what Pixel telephones are identified for: nice point-and-shoot pictures. In my view, the principle rear lens is unmatched relating to constantly high-quality images.
Irrespective of the situation, I can whip the cellphone out of my pocket, rapidly launch the digital camera and snap away, secure within the information that I’ll get a great outcome 9 instances out of 10.
In good lighting situations, images are punchy, vibrant and brimming with element. Dynamic vary is great, and it handles shadows and sophisticated exposures very properly. Colors are usually somewhat extra saturated than in actual life, however meaning enhancing in publish is never vital.
Not like most telephones, the ten Professional XL is equally spectacular in low-light situations. ‘Night time Sight’ works wonders
Not like most telephones, the ten Professional XL is equally spectacular in low-light situations. ‘Night time Sight’ works wonders, growing the publicity time in trade for a practical brightness enchancment and restricted noise. With out including exterior lenses, I don’t suppose smartphone evening modes get any higher than this.
AI-powered group picture options stay, with ‘Add Me’ permitting the photographer to be added to the picture and ‘Finest Take’ making certain that everybody seems their greatest if you take a burst of images. The latter also can now be automated, however simply as with the Prime choose function in Google Pictures, it received’t at all times select the very best one.
Lots of my testing of the ten Professional XL got here at a music competition, the place the 48Mp periscope telephoto lens got here into its personal. The 5x optical zoom was very best for capturing artists in full stream on stage with none noticeable drop-off in high quality.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
Something as much as round 10x seems fairly good, however high quality rapidly declines when you transcend that. At something above 30x, Google’s new ‘Professional Res Zoom’ kicks in, utilizing generative AI to spice up the standard of the in any other case blurry pictures.
In concept, anyway. In my testing, it typically labored properly on landscapes and structure, albeit with some artificial-looking parts. However pictures of individuals had been a complete catastrophe, with unrealistic faces that hardly resembled a human being. I’d extremely suggest sticking with good old style digital zoom, at the least for now.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
The ten Professional XL additionally utilises the telephoto lens for portrait pictures, one other key energy of Pixel telephones. On the pattern images I captured, pores and skin tones are impressively correct and the separation between topic and background may be very sensible.
When taking a portrait picture, I enlisted the assistance of ‘Digital camera Coach’, one other new Pixel 10 function. It makes use of AI (in fact) to analyse the body and counsel methods through which you could possibly enhance the ultimate picture. It takes a number of seconds (I wouldn’t suggest attempting it on a busy tube platform), however the finish outcome was a real enchancment. I’m impressed.


One other key energy of the Pixel 10 Professional XL digital camera expertise is the 48Mp ultrawide, which ensures you could get a wider, 123-degree subject of view and not using a noticeable drop-off in high quality. Color accuracy, dynamic vary and publicity all stay sturdy, with solely a slight variation in sharpness across the edges of the picture.
Definitely, the ten Professional XL’s 42Mp selfie digital camera is my favorite on any cellphone. Its excellent selfies or groupfies (as they’re supposedly identified – ‘groupies’ understandably not being an choice), providing class-leading element, pores and skin tone accuracy and vibrancy. It’s a pleasure to make use of.
Sadly, the Pixel 10’s new ‘Assist me edit’ function isn’t obtainable within the UK on the time of writing, so I haven’t been capable of take a look at it. In concept, it ought to make AI enhancing a lot simpler, permitting you to only ask utilizing pure language, fairly than discover and apply the instruments your self.
I wouldn’t usually speak a lot about smartphone video high quality, however attending a music competition gave me loads of alternatives to try it out. The Pixel 10 Professional XL can seize 4K at 60fps, however the default 1080p at 30fps is simply advantageous for most individuals.
Normally, footage from the cellphone is crisp and detailed, with OIS (optical picture stabilisation) on the principle and telephoto lenses making certain footage stays comparatively regular.
Definitely, the ten Professional XL’s 42Mp selfie digital camera is my favorite on any cellphone
However ‘Night time Sight video’ (nonetheless a Professional unique) is what actually impressed me. It allows low-light video that’s nearly as good as something you’ll get on an Android cellphone, avoiding the frequent publicity and noise pitfalls. Simply be affected person, although, because it requires an web connection and some hours to totally course of.
Sadly, the microphone high quality isn’t fairly as much as scratch, that means the influence of booming vocals and throbbing bass is considerably misplaced. That is an space through which I’d actually wish to see Google enhance.
Nonetheless, relating to pure picture and video high quality, the Pixel 10 Professional XL is true up there with the perfect. Until you’re a pictures fanatic who enjoys manually tweaking numerous settings, you’ll be greater than happy with the general digital camera expertise.
Battery Life & Charging
- 5200mAh battery
- 45W wired charging
- 25W Qi2 wi-fi charging
That is the place the most important {hardware} upgrades will be discovered on the Pixel 10 Professional XL.
Let’s begin with the battery itself, which has elevated from 5060mAh to 5200mAh. It’s a modest enhance, nevertheless it ensures the ten Professional XL has the most important battery of any Pixel cellphone up to now.
The outcome? Strong, reliable battery life that may nearly at all times get you thru a full day with cost to spare.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
For a extra excessive instance, a single cost on the ten Professional XL needed to final me over a day and a half at a music competition. My transportable energy financial institution gave up after only a few minutes, so I went from Friday night to Sunday afternoon with 90% battery and a quick top-up at a charging level.
By Sunday morning, some intense power-saving was required to make sure it didn’t run out of cost, as I wanted it to indicate my practice ticket. However this was after many hours of excessive brightness, cellular information and GPS use in a busy setting. Supplied you’ve gotten a good energy financial institution, the Pixel 10 Professional XL’s battery life is undoubtedly festival-proof
After I received house, the wired charging was a nice shock. Google has lastly boosted speeds to 45W, though that requires the separate buy of a suitable charger.
Google is the primary main Android cellphone maker to construct MagSafe-style magnets into the again of its telephones
Utilizing one I already had at house, my assessment pattern went from 0-19% in quarter-hour and 38% by the half-hour mark. A full cost took an hour and 47 minutes, however you possibly can undoubtedly do it sooner than that.
That’s earlier than we even get to the most important upgrades: Qi2 wi-fi charging. Google is the primary main Android cellphone maker to construct MagSafe-style magnets into the again of its telephones, enabling sooner (now 25W) and safer wi-fi charging.
A variety of ‘Pixelsnap’ equipment are already obtainable, with tons extra prone to pop up within the coming months and years. Sadly, I haven’t been capable of take a look at these and actually put the Qi2 by its paces, nevertheless it has nice potential.
Software program & Apps
- Android 16 out of the field
- Consists of Materials 3 Expressive design
- Seven years of updates
Alongside the opposite Pixel 10 telephones, the ten Professional XL is among the first handsets to run Android 16’s new ‘Materials 3 Expressive’ software program.
Google has pitched this as an enormous design overhaul to the acquainted Android expertise, one thing I used to be sceptical about. Nonetheless, relating to the apps and instruments I exploit regularly, it seems that little or no has modified.
The brand new Fast Settings panel seems cleaner than earlier than, whereas the colour-coded organisation in the principle Settings app is less complicated to navigate. It’s just about enterprise as common elsewhere, though I’d argue that’s a great factor.
Magic Cue is my favorite AI addition on the Pixel 10, and it has the potential to be a real game-changer
The Pixel tackle Android has at all times been one in all my favourites, with an intuitive UI, loads of customisation choices and restricted bloatware. Nonetheless, the checklist of additional pre-installed apps has grown this 12 months, with the likes of NotebookLM and Pixel Journal. I haven’t used the latter to get any of its AI insights, and I actually don’t need to.
Magic Cue is my favorite AI function on the Pixel 10, and it has the potential to be a real game-changer. Proper now, it solely works in a handful of eventualities, similar to a Calendar immediate or reserving affirmation inside Messages or recommended pictures from Google Pictures.
It additionally generally takes some time to pop up, by which era you’re already sorting it out your self. However I can already see its immense potential, particularly if third-party app builders get on board. Magic Cue places AI entrance and centre within the Pixel expertise in a method few others do.

Anyron Copeman / Foundry
My largest frustration with Pixel software program continues to be the house display, with Google nonetheless not permitting you to take away the ‘At a Look’ widget, search bar or app labels. The vary of third-party widgets can be a lot much less enticing than these on Samsung’s One UI 7, so I not often use them.
Nonetheless, software program updates are an enormous a part of the Pixel 10 Professional XL’s enchantment. Google has dedicated to a full seven years of standard function and safety updates, that means the machine shall be secure to make use of till 2032.
Because the maker of Android, Google may also at all times roll out a brand new main model to Pixel telephones first, that means you received’t be ready months to get your palms on the brand new options. These two elements make it the very best all-around software program expertise of any Android cellphone.
